

Love of Saturday
Directed by Junzō Mizukawa
Nemoto Ritsuko is the girlfriend of Kuroki Tamotsu. Both are 22 years old. Ritsuko lives with her father, Shingo, a piano tuner and city hall clerk. Meanwhile, Tamotsu is a small club's pianist in Yokohama. Ritsuko, close to the age of marriage, is worried and forms a concrete plan. Ritsuko's sister, Kinue, arranges for her to meet her husbands colleague Abe Goro. Tamotsu and Ritsuko wind up quarreling on their date the following day where Tamotsu eventually promises to meet her father. However, due to their conflicting future life plans, their relationship begins to fray. They begin to go their separate ways, however...
